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Google Forms

  • Forms has no service toggle of its own and is governed by the Drive and Docs service, so an administrator cannot disable it for an organisational unit without also disabling Docs, Sheets, Slides and Drive for those same users.
  • Data Regions covers Forms only for data at rest and not during processing, Business Starter gets no data regions at all, and Forms is excluded from client-side encryption and unmentioned in Assured Controls, so the residency guarantees are weaker than for Gmail or Drive.
  • Google Vault has no Forms-specific retention rule, hold or export, reaching forms only as Drive files, which means survey responses are reliably retainable only when they are routed to a linked Google Sheet.
  • Adding a file upload question requires every respondent to sign in to a Google account, which destroys anonymity and excludes anyone without one, and uploaded files consume the form owner personal Drive quota rather than an organisational pool.
  • File uploads are disabled when a form lives in a shared drive, so the ownership pattern that survives a staff departure and the upload feature are mutually exclusive, and a deleted owner Drive files are recoverable for only twenty days.

Gravity Forms

  • Basic license covers only 1 site and renews at $59/year after a discounted $44 first year
  • Pro license is capped at 3 sites; using it on more requires the Elite tier at $259/year renewal
  • Marketing integrations like HubSpot and Mailchimp are Basic-tier only, while payment and workflow add-ons (Stripe, Zapier, Trello) require Pro or above

Answered from the vendors’ own pages

Google Forms: Can I buy Google Forms separately?

No. It is bundled with Drive and the Docs editors in every Workspace edition and is free with a personal Google account. There is no standalone SKU.

Gravity Forms: What is the cheapest Gravity Forms plan?

The Basic plan is $59/year and includes 1 site license with 20+ integrations. The Elite plan at $259/year offers unlimited sites and all add-ons.

Google Forms: How many responses can one form take?

Google publishes no limit. The practical ceiling is the linked Google Sheet at ten million cells. The documented 300 figure is pieces of content per form, not questions and not responses.

Gravity Forms: Can I process payments with Gravity Forms?

Yes. Payment processing with Stripe, Square, and PayPal is included in the Pro ($159/year) and Elite ($259/year) plans, but not in the Basic plan.

Google Forms: Can I turn Forms off but keep Drive?

No. Forms is controlled by the Drive and Docs service toggle. You can restrict external sharing of forms per organisational unit, but you cannot disable Forms alone.

Gravity Forms: How many sites can I use Gravity Forms on?

The Basic plan covers 1 site, Pro covers 3 sites, and Elite covers unlimited sites. All pricing is annual subscription.

Google Forms: Are responses covered by Vault?

Only as Drive files. There is no Forms-specific hold or export, so route responses to a linked Sheet if they need to be retained or produced in discovery.
